Ingredients for Cream of Spring Vegetable Soup
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ious Cream of Spring Vegetable Soup:
1 tbsp oil ? Use olive oil for a fruity flavor, or any neutral oil will work just fine.
1 onion, diced ? A sweet onion adds great depth; diced small for even cooking.
3 cloves garlic, minced ? Fresh garlic gives the soup a fragrant kick that?s hard to resist.
125 g frozen peas ? No need for fresh; frozen peas are sweet and perfect without the fuss.
140 g broccoli florets ? Vibrant green and packed with nutrients; they add a pleasing crunch.
100 g asparagus ? Choose thin asparagus for tenderness and roastiness that blends beautifully.
750 ml vegetable stock ? A rich homemade stock boosts flavor; veggie bouillon cubes are a great shortcut.
Black pepper ? Freshly ground adds a zesty finish; season based on your taste.
3 tbsp chives, chopped ? Fresh chives can elevate the soup’s visual appeal and add a mild onion flavor.
50 g fresh spinach ? Lastly, the spinach adds a lovely green color and cooks down quickly.
2 tbsp plain Greek yogurt, heaped ? Stir in for creaminess and a tangy finish that makes the soup truly lush.
How to Make Cream of Spring Vegetable Soup
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ious Cream of Spring Vegetable Soup:
Step 1: Prep the Vegetables
Start by dicing the onion and mincing the garlic. This should not take long?aim for even pieces for consistent cooking.
Step 2: Saut? the Base
Heat the oil in a large saucepan over medium-low heat. Toss in the onion and garlic, stirring frequently for about five minutes until they turn soft and fragrant. You?re building the flavor foundation here, so take your time.
Step 3: Add the Green Goodness
Now, throw in the peas, broccoli, and asparagus. Pour in the vegetable stock and season generously with freshly cracked black pepper. Give everything a good stir and bring the mixture to a simmer.
Step 4: Cook it Up
Allow the soup to bubble away over low heat for approximately 15 minutes. You want those veggies to be tender yet vibrantly green?a true spring delight. Keep an eye on it, occasionally stirring to prevent sticking.
Step 5: Add the Finishing Touches
Once the veggies are perfectly tender, toss in the chopped chives and spinach. Let them cook for another minute or so until the spinach wilts down, adding a pop of freshness right at the end.
Step 6: Blend and Serve
Blend the soup until smooth. A hand blender will make this quick?just take care not to scald yourself with any hot splashes. Once blended, stir in the heaped Greek yogurt for that creamy goodness. Serve hot and garnish with extra yogurt and chives on top for a gourmet finish.

Storing & Reheating Cream of Spring Vegetable Soup
Store any leftover soup in an airtight container in the fridge for up to three days. Reheat on the stovetop over medium heat for the best texture, or you can use a microwave for convenience.

Can I make Cream of Spring Vegetable Soup ahead of time?
Absolutely! Making Cream of Spring Vegetable Soup ahead of time is a fantastic idea. In fact, the flavors often deepen and improve after resting for a day. Just keep the soup in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to three days. Reheat gently on the stove or in the microwave, adding a little extra water or stock if it thickens up. Cream of Spring Vegetable Soup
Ingredients Â
Equipment
MethodÂ
- Heat the oil in a large saucepan, and add the onion and garlic. Cook over a medium-low heat for 5 minutes, stirring regularly, until fairly soft.
- Add the peas, broccoli, and asparagus, and then pour over the vegetable stock. Season with plenty of black pepper.
- Bring to a simmer, and cook for around 15 minutes, until the vegetables are tender but still bright green.
- Add the chives and spinach, and cook for a further 1 minute, until the spinach has wilted.
- Blend the soup until smooth. Add the Greek yogurt, and mix to combine. Serve topped with any extra yogurt and chives.
